Those "dust cassette" vacuums look very similar to many Japanese bagless vacs of the era (National Panasonic, Sanyo, Toshiba, etc). The electrified hose with the on/off switch on the handle is a dead giveaway. Therefore, I really think these were made in Japan...any Australians here who can shed some light on these cleaners?
